Nanoseconds to Minutes Formula

To convert from Nanoseconds to Minutes, you can use the following formula:

Minutes = Nanoseconds × 1.666667e-11

This means you need to multiply your Nanoseconds value by 1.666667e-11 to get the equivalent value in Minutes.

How to Convert Nanoseconds to Minutes

To convert nanoseconds to minutes, use the following formula:

min = ns × 1.666667e-11

Example: 1 ns = 1.666667e-11 min

For example, 5 ns = 8.333333e-11 min, 10 ns = 1.666667e-10 min, and 100 ns = 1.666667e-9 min. For larger values, 1000 ns = 1.666666667e-8 min. Conversely, 1 min = 60000000000 ns. Results are calculated from the factors recorded in the unit registry and rounded for display when needed.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Decimal time: thinking 1.50 hours is 1 hour 50 minutes (it's 1 hour 30 minutes).
  • Leap years: assuming every year has 365 days.
  • Month length: assuming all months are 30 days.

What is a Minute?

The minute (min) is a unit of time equal to 60 seconds. It is not an SI unit but is accepted for use with the SI.

Minutes are used universally for scheduling, cooking times, sports durations, and general timekeeping.
